Output 21e0937d11232668b9278ce6e3d3983ffcb1daf002690fd71b315026bcc10579:7

value
22928605
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 751f44a522fa8cc2a27c350490b51b1e2182ec0f OP_EQUALVERIFY OP_CHECKSIG
address
1BgHWzbGhcfU7UrkQRwKYFKbj66wMMRkmB
transaction
21e0937d11232668b9278ce6e3d3983ffcb1daf002690fd71b315026bcc10579
spent
true